On Mon, Aug 5, 2013 at 7:58 PM, Stan Gammons <s_gammons@charter.net> wrote: > Here the output I get when I try to build kdenetwork4 from ports. Looks > like libmsn is the problem. Where is the makefile located that has > libmsn as a dependency? > > > ===>>> Continuing initial dependency check for net-im/kopete-kde4 > ===>>> Launching child to install net-im/libmsn > > ===>>> net/kdenetwork4 >> net-im/kopete-kde4 >> net-im/libmsn (10/10) > ]0;portmaster: net/kdenetwork4 >> net-im/kopete-kde4 >> net-im/libmsn > (10/10) > ===>>> Port directory: /usr/ports/net-im/libmsn > > ===>>> This port is marked DEPRECATED > ===>>> Primary MSN Messenger service terminated 30 APR 2013 > > > ===>>> If you are sure you can build it, remove the > DEPRECATED line in the Makefile and try again. > > ===>>> Update for net-im/libmsn failed > ===>>> Aborting update > > ===>>> Update for net-im/kopete-kde4 failed > ===>>> Aborting update > You have 3 choices here. 1. Comment out the DEPRECATED line in /usr/ports/net-im/libmsn/Makefile 2. Remove net-im/libmsn from the LIB_DEPENDS in /usr/ports/net-im/kopete-kde4/Makefile (may need to adjust PLIST also). 3. Wait for the KDE team to fix the issue with net-im/kopete-kde depending on a deprecated port. -- DISCLAIMER: No electrons were maimed while sending this message. Only slightly bruised.
